Buy Shinko Asian Pear trees for sale at Advanced Nursery Growers in DeFuniak Springs, Florida. Shinko Asian Pear, Pyrus pyrifolia ‘Shinko’, is a popular Asian pear variety known for its crisp texture, sweet flavor, and attractive golden-brown russeted fruit.

Shinko pears are usually eaten fresh while they are crisp, similar to an apple. The fruit is juicy, sweet, and refreshing, making it a great choice for fresh eating, snacks, fruit trays, salads, lunch boxes, backyard orchards, and edible landscapes. This is not a soft European-style pear. Shinko is best described as a crisp Asian pear.

Shinko is also valued for being one of the better Asian pear choices for disease resistance, especially where fire blight can be a concern. Plant Shinko Asian Pear in full sun with well-drained soil and good air flow. It can be grown in a backyard orchard, edible landscape, homestead, small farm, or family fruit garden. For best fruit production, plant it with another compatible pear nearby.

Quick Plant Details:

  • Botanical Name: Pyrus pyrifolia ‘Shinko’
  • Common Names: Shinko Asian Pear, Shinko Pear
  • Plant Type: Deciduous fruit tree
  • Fruit Type: Asian pear
  • USDA Zones: Commonly grown in Zones 5–9
  • Chill Hours: Often listed around 400–500 chill hours
  • Sun: Full sun
  • Mature Size: About 12–20 feet tall and 10–15 feet wide, depending on pruning, rootstock, and growing conditions
  • Bloom Time: Spring
  • Flower Color: White spring blooms
  • Fruit Season: Late summer to fall, depending on weather and location
  • Pollination: Partially self-fruitful, but better fruit production usually comes with another compatible pear nearby
  • Good Pollinators: Shinseiki, Hosui, Korean Giant, Chojuro, Sand Pear, Bartlett, or another pear with overlapping bloom time
  • Fruit Flavor: Sweet, juicy, and rich, often described with a mild butterscotch-like flavor
  • Fruit Texture: Crisp Asian pear texture; not a soft European pear
  • Best Uses: Fresh eating, snacks, fruit trays, salads, backyard orchard, edible landscape, home fruit garden
  • Attracts Pollinators: Yes — spring pear blossoms attract bees and other pollinators
  • Special Feature: Known as one of the more fire blight resistant Asian pear varieties
